Ikhebula Lokulawula Ama-Multi Cores Classic 110 CU/PVC/PVC VDE 300/500V 105°C – Umqhubi We-Copper Stranded Ongacacile IEC60228 Class 5, Ukufakwa Kwe-PVC Okuguquguqukayo 105°C, I-Tape Binder Engalukiwe, I-Flexible PVC Sheath 105°C Empunga, Engamelani Namafutha, Engamelani Namakhemikhali, Engalawuli IEC 60332-1, I-Test Voltage 3kv
Le khebula yokulawula ama-multi cores aphezulu, ebizwa ngokuthi i-Classic 110 CU/PVC/PVC, yenzelwe ukulawula okuthembekile kanye nokudluliswa kwesignali ezinhlelweni zezimboni ezidinga ikhwalithi evunyelwe yi-VDE kanye nokumelana nokushisa okungu-105°C. Ukwakhiwa kunezikhombisi zethusi ezingenalutho ngokwe-IEC60228 Class 5, okunikeza ukuguquguquka okuhle kakhulu kokufakwa okuyinkimbinkimbi ngenkathi kugcinwa izakhiwo zikagesi ezihambisanayo. Itholakala ekulungiselelweni okuhlanganisa i-5G0.75, 10G1, kanye ne-20G1, kanye negama elithi "G" elibonisa ukuthi i-core eyodwa ine-insulation ephuzi-luhlaza ukuze kuhlonzwe umhlaba/umhlabathi ngokuphoqelekile ngokwezindinganiso zomhlaba wonke. I-conductor ngayinye i-insulation nge-compound ye-PVC eguquguqukayo elinganiselwe ukusebenza okuqhubekayo okungu-105°C, eyenzelwe ukugcina ubuqotho be-dielectric kulo lonke uhla lokushisa oluphelele. I-tape binder engalukiwe iqinisekisa i-geometry ye-core ehambisanayo futhi inikeza ukuzinza komshini ngesikhathi sokugoba nokufakwa kwekhebula. I-sheath yangaphandle yenziwe nge-compound ye-PVC eguquguqukayo elinganiselwe ku-105°C, enombala ompunga wezimboni ukuze kuhlanganiswe ngobungcweti kumaphaneli okulawula kanye nemishini. Le khebula inikeza ukumelana okuthuthukisiwe kumafutha namakhemikhali, okwenza ifaneleke ezindaweni zezimboni ezidingayo. Ukusebenza kwe-flame retardant kuhlangabezana nezidingo ze-IEC 60332-1, okuqinisekisa ukuphepha ezimweni ezifakiwe. Ikhebula ngalinye lidlula ekuqinisekisweni kwe-voltage yokuhlolwa kwe-3kv, okunikeza isilinganiso esikhulu sokuphepha ngaphezu kwesilinganiso sokusebenza se-300/500V. Lo mklamo we-Classic 110 uhlanganisa amazinga ekhwalithi ye-VDE nobuchwepheshe be-PVC obuqinisekisiwe, okuletha ukusebenza okuthembekile kumakhabhinethi okulawula, izintambo zemishini, kanye nezinhlelo zokusebenza zokwenza izinto ngokuzenzakalela zezimboni.

Imininingwane kanye nokwakhiwa
| Ipharamitha | Imininingwane |
|---|---|
| Izinto Zomqhubi | Ithusi Elingenalutho, elivalelekile |
| Ikilasi Lomqhubi | Ukugoqa ucingo oluncane lwekilasi lesi-5 ngokwe-IEC 60228 |
| Ukucushwa Okutholakalayo | 5G0.75 (ama-cores angu-5 x 0.75mm² kanye no-1 ophuzi-luhlaza), 10G1 (ama-cores angu-10 x 1.0mm² kanye no-1 ophuzi-luhlaza), 20G1 (ama-cores angu-20 x 1.0mm² kanye no-1 ophuzi-luhlaza) |
| Ukuhlonza Okuyinhloko | Ingqikithi eyodwa ephuzi-luhlaza okotshani (umhlaba), ama-core asele afakwe umbala ngokwejwayelekile |
| Izinto Zokuvala Ukushisa | I-PVC eguquguqukayo, isilinganiso esingu-105°C |
| Isibopho | Itheyiphu Engalukiwe |
| Izinto Zomgobo Wangaphandle | I-PVC eguquguqukayo, isilinganiso esingu-105°C |
| Umbala Wesigxobo | Okumpunga (ibanga lezimboni) |
| Isilinganiso se-Voltage | 300/500V |
| I-Voltage Yokuhlola | 3kv (3000V) |
| Isilinganiso Sokushisa | Ukusebenza okuqhubekayo okuphezulu okungu-105°C |
| Isivimbeli Somlilo | I-IEC 60332-1 iyahambisana |
| Ukumelana Nokubola | Ukumelana okuthuthukisiwe namafutha ezimboni |
| Ukumelana namakhemikhali | Ayimelani namakhemikhali avamile ezimboni |
| Amazinga | Ivunyiwe yi-VDE, i-IEC 60228, i-IEC 60332-1 |

Imibuzo Evame Ukubuzwa
UMBUZO 1: Usho ukuthini u-"G" ku-5G0.75, 10G1, kanye no-20G1?
A: I-"G" ikhombisa ukuthi i-core eyodwa ekucushweni kwe-multi-core ine-insulation ephuzi-luhlaza okotshani, okuyikhodi yombala ejwayelekile emhlabeni wonke yama-conductor omhlaba/omhlaba avikelayo. Lokhu kuqinisekisa ukuhambisana nemithethonqubo yokuxhuma izintambo futhi kwenza ukufakwa okuphephile kube lula.
UMBUZO 2: Iyini inzuzo yabaqhubi be-Class 5 abalahlekile ngokwe-IEC60228?
A: Ukwakhiwa kwezintambo ezincane zekilasi lesi-5 kunikeza ukuguquguquka okumangalisayo uma kuqhathaniswa nama-conductor aqinile noma ekilasi lesi-2 axhunyiwe. Lokhu kwenza ikhebula libe lula ukulihambisa ezindaweni zamakhabhinethi alawulwa ngokuqinile futhi limelana kakhulu nokukhathala kwensimbi okuvela ekudlidlizeni kwezinhlelo zokusebenza zemishini.
Umbuzo 3: Isho ukuthini i-voltage yokuhlola ye-3kv kuhlelo lwami lokusebenza lwe-300/500V?
A: Ukuqinisekiswa kwe-voltage yokuhlola engu-3kv (3000V) kusho ukuthi ikhebula ngalinye lihlolwe ngokuphindwe kayishumi kune-voltage yokusebenza, okunikeza umkhawulo omkhulu wokuphepha nokuqinisekisa ubuqotho bokufudumeza ukuze kusebenze isikhathi eside okuthembekile.
Umbuzo 4: Yiziphi izinhlelo zokusebenza ezidinga umongo womhlaba ophuzi-oluhlaza?
A: Izingxenye zomhlaba eziphuzi-luhlaza ziyimpoqo ekusekelweni okuphephile cishe kuzo zonke izikhungo zezimboni ezihleliwe ngokwekhodi kagesi yamazwe ngamazwe. Lokhu kufaka phakathi amakhabethe okulawula, imishini, kanye nemishini lapho kudingeka khona ukuxhumeka komhlaba okuvikelayo ukuze kuphephe opharetha.
Q5: Ingabe le ntambo ifanelekile ukufakwa ngaphandle?
A: Nakuba le khebula le-Classic 110 linikeza ukusebenza okuhle kakhulu ezindaweni zezimboni zangaphakathi, ukuze kufakwe ngaphandle sincoma ukubonisana nethimba lethu lobuchwepheshe mayelana nezinketho zokugqoka ezimelana ne-UV noma ukuvikelwa okwengeziwe kwemishini ukuqinisekisa ukuthembeka kwesikhathi eside ekuchayweni yilanga ngqo.
